R E S O L U T I O N
|
|
WHEREAS, Doris Howdeshell is retiring from her position as |
|
travel information division director for the Texas Department of |
|
Transportation on April 30, 2011, drawing to a close an exemplary |
|
career in state government that has spanned more than three |
|
decades; and |
|
WHEREAS, A native of the Hill Country, Ms. Howdeshell earned |
|
her bachelor's degree with honors in English from Southwest Texas |
|
State University in 1973; she joined the travel information |
|
division of TxDOT in 1979 and worked in administration until 1984; |
|
the following year, she became the staff services officer, and in |
|
1992, she was promoted to deputy division director; she has served |
|
in her current post since 1995; and |
|
WHEREAS, Ms. Howdeshell has played a leading role in |
|
promoting Texas as a tourist destination; her responsibilities have |
|
included managing the "Don't Mess with Texas" antilitter campaign |
|
and the Adopt-a-Highway volunteer cleanup program, as well as |
|
overseeing the publication of Texas Highways magazine; moreover, |
|
she has worked to coordinate efforts with the economic development |
|
and tourism division of the governor's office, the Texas Commission |
|
on the Arts, the Texas Historical Commission, and the Texas Parks |
|
and Wildlife Department; and |
|
WHEREAS, This esteemed professional has further |
|
distinguished herself as chair of the Texas State Agency Tourism |
|
Council, as an ex officio board member of the Texas Travel Industry |
|
Association, and as an advisory board member of AAA Texas; and |
|
WHEREAS, In recognition of her many contributions to Texas |
|
tourism, Ms. Howdeshell was presented with the Tall in Texas Award |
|
in 2006 by TTIA, and in 2009, she earned the Bluebonnet Award for |
|
her contributions to the Keep Texas Beautiful program; and |
